โ€œ๐™ˆ๐™ฎ ๐˜ฟ๐™š๐™ฃ๐™ฉ๐™ž๐™จ๐™ฉ ๐˜ฟ๐™ž๐™จ๐™–๐™จ๐™ฉ๐™š๐™ง๐™จ??โ€ ๐Ÿ˜ฑ โ€” ๐™€๐™ฃ๐™ฉ๐™š๐™ง๐™ฉ๐™–๐™ž๐™ฃ๐™ž๐™ฃ๐™œ, ๐™—๐™ช๐™ฉ ๐˜ฟ๐™–๐™ฃ๐™œ๐™š๐™ง๐™ค๐™ช๐™จ.

I recently watched a YouTube video titled โ€œMy Dentist Disastersโ€, and while it may be entertaining, it unfortunately paints a frightening and misleading picture of dentistry especially paediatric (childrenโ€™s) dental care.

๐ŸŽฅ Internet story โ‰  Real dentistry.

As a dental professional, I want to demystify the fear and myths that such videos can create in the minds of children and adults.

๐Ÿ‘‰ Dentistry is NOT torture.
๐Ÿ‘‰ Paediatric dentists are NOT scary people.๐Ÿง’
๐Ÿ‘‰ Dental clinics are NOT places of pain by default.

๐™ˆ๐™ค๐™จ๐™ฉ ๐™™๐™š๐™ฃ๐™ฉ๐™–๐™ก โ€œ๐™™๐™ž๐™จ๐™–๐™จ๐™ฉ๐™š๐™ง๐™จโ€ ๐™๐™–๐™ฅ๐™ฅ๐™š๐™ฃ ๐™—๐™š๐™˜๐™–๐™ช๐™จ๐™š:

People delay dental visits until pain becomes severe
Children are brought late with advanced tooth decay
Fear and misinformation prevent early checkups
Parents underestimate the importance of baby teeth

๐™๐™๐™š ๐™ฉ๐™ง๐™ช๐™ฉ๐™:
๐ŸŸข Modern paediatric dentistry is gentle, child-friendly, and focused on prevention.

๐ŸŸข Many procedures are painless and done with behavioural techniques, local anaesthesia, and child psychology.

๐ŸŸข Early dental visits actually prevent painful treatments later.

๐™‹๐™–๐™ง๐™š๐™ฃ๐™ฉ๐™จ, ๐™๐™š๐™–๐™ง ๐™ฉ๐™๐™ž๐™จ:

๐™”๐™ค๐™ช๐™ง ๐™˜๐™๐™ž๐™ก๐™™โ€™๐™จ ๐™›๐™ž๐™ง๐™จ๐™ฉ ๐™™๐™š๐™ฃ๐™ฉ๐™–๐™ก ๐™ซ๐™ž๐™จ๐™ž๐™ฉ ๐™จ๐™๐™ค๐™ช๐™ก๐™™ ๐™—๐™š ๐™—๐™ฎ ๐™–๐™œ๐™š 1 ๐™ฎ๐™š๐™–๐™ง ๐™ค๐™ง ๐™ฌ๐™ž๐™ฉ๐™๐™ž๐™ฃ 6 ๐™ข๐™ค๐™ฃ๐™ฉ๐™๐™จ ๐™–๐™›๐™ฉ๐™š๐™ง ๐™ฉ๐™๐™š ๐™›๐™ž๐™ง๐™จ๐™ฉ ๐™ฉ๐™ค๐™ค๐™ฉ๐™ ๐™š๐™ง๐™ช๐™ฅ๐™ฉ๐™จ.

๐˜ฟ๐™š๐™ฃ๐™ฉ๐™–๐™ก ๐™˜๐™–๐™ง๐™š ๐™ž๐™จ ๐™ฃ๐™ค๐™ฉ ๐™Ÿ๐™ช๐™จ๐™ฉ ๐™–๐™—๐™ค๐™ช๐™ฉ ๐™ฉ๐™š๐™š๐™ฉ๐™โ€”๐™ž๐™ฉ ๐™–๐™›๐™›๐™š๐™˜๐™ฉ๐™จ ๐™จ๐™ฅ๐™š๐™š๐™˜๐™, ๐™ฃ๐™ช๐™ฉ๐™ง๐™ž๐™ฉ๐™ž๐™ค๐™ฃ, ๐™˜๐™ค๐™ฃ๐™›๐™ž๐™™๐™š๐™ฃ๐™˜๐™š, ๐™–๐™ฃ๐™™ ๐™ค๐™ซ๐™š๐™ง๐™–๐™ก๐™ก ๐™๐™š๐™–๐™ก๐™ฉ๐™.

LIFE OF A NIGERIAN DOCTOR IN 2026

Being the only doctor on heavy night call in a Nigerian Specialist hospital is basically signing up for a solo boss-level survival game.
You resume 8pm.

By 9:45, youโ€™ve already:
โœ”๏ธ Reviewed 3 new emergencies from the A&E
โœ”๏ธ Written admission notes for 12 patients (hand cramping like say na JAMB essay)
โœ”๏ธ Been called โ€œoga doctorโ€ by your nurses 23 times while they hand you 27 new cases notes for patients in the ward
โœ”๏ธ Pronounced a university student who went out partying too hard on valentine's day and had accident D.O.A. and consoled family who are still wailing outside.

The ward is full and casualty is overflowing.

Opay keeps calling your phone because you are owing them 261k.

Theatre is calling you to come review the patient for emergency lap.

And the consultant on call phone is on Do Not Disturb because family emergency but we all know na sleep emergency. (How much are they even paying him?)

You havenโ€™t sipped water or peed since you resumed and your bladder is doing its own ward round.

Then labour ward matron is calling for an emergency. They said it's eclampsia with sky high BP, seizing.

You sprint there, stabilize, give drugs, rush to maternity operating suit and deliver baby under general anaesthesia(cough* cough* ketamine), write orders to send mother to hdu, and run back to medical ward because another Baba with kidney failure on dialysis just arrested.

Another 15 minutes doing CPR. You write his death note too.

Youโ€™re doing the work of house officer + registrar + senior registrar + consultant + locum + security (because sometimes you have to beg relatives to calm down before they remove your teeth)

By 5am, light goes off. When you ask why, generator people say fuel has finish.

You call CMD, he says you should never call him for such flimsy reasons again, that he is not the commissioner doing the budget.

So what can you do?

You keep assessing your patients with your phone torch and your nurseโ€™s android touch light.

Morning comes and you handover at 8am sharp.

You look like you fought Boko Haram overnight. Your eyes are red, your hair is tangled, and your scrubs looking like prison rags .

You sign out, drag yourself to your car. You check the fuel gauge, low fuel!

You wonder if it'll take you home.

You decide to risk it.

As you're leaving, you heard the family of the patient you saved last night shouting, โ€œThank God o Doctor! God is good!โ€

Yes. God is good.

But doctor sef try small sha ๐Ÿ˜ญ. Appreciate us too.

We dey manage, but the body no dey manage. You get home only to see patients complaining on twitter that you're treating them under android touch light.

You laughโ€ฆ not because you're not angry but because the next call is in 2 days.

Today is World Mosquito Day!

Mosquitoes are some of the most dangerous animals in the world. They can transmit diseases such as:
๐Ÿ”ธ Malaria
๐Ÿ”ธ Dengue
๐Ÿ”ธ Oropouche
๐Ÿ”ธ Chikungunya
๐Ÿ”ธ Zika
๐Ÿ”ธ Yellow fever

Mosquito-borne diseases put the lives of billions at risk.

FUN FACTS

In layman's terms, enamel is the tough outer covering of your teeth. It's the hardest substance in your body and protects the more sensitive parts of your teeth from damage. ๐Ÿคบ

Enamel acts as a shield that keeps your teeth strong and allows you to chew food without hurting them. Taking care of your enamel by brushing and visiting the dentist helps keep your teeth healthy and strong. ๐Ÿ›กโš”๏ธ
